8. Synchron Pattern Command

Bit

15 14 13 12 11 10 9 8 7 6 5 4 3 2 1 0

POR

1 1 0 0 1 1 1 0 b7 b6 b5 b4 b3 b2 b1 b0

CED4h

The Byte0 of the synchron pattern (see FIFO and Reset Mode command, page 20) can be reprogrammed by B <b7:b0>.

9. Receiver FIFO Read Command

Bit

15 14 13 12 11 10 9 8 7 6 5 4 3 2 1 0

POR

1 0 1 1 0 0 0 0 0 0 0 0 0 0 0 0

B000h

With this command, the controller can read 8 bits from the receiver FIFO. Bit 6 (ef) must be set in Configuration Setting Command
(page 15).
